Episode 284: Diggin’ Up Sum PUNX! –The 2nd Wave

This week we travel back in time to just after the dawn of PUNK ROCK (1978-1981)! We discuss bands influenced by the 1st wave who then took punk into various sub-genres. If you don’t think Punk is for you based on secondhand information, we ask that you listen with an open mind and prepare to get out some aggression.
This episode features songs with the shortest track length that we’ve ever played; it’s PUNK ROCK people! Punk is where Kevin started down his path of music fanaticism. Although, that was more based around the hardcore Punk scenes. This is the lead-up to hardcore, and what would establish punk as a lasting genre full of variety and originality. Hope you dig the 2nd wave!
Songs this week include:
- The Dictators – “Faster And Louder” from Blood Brothers (1978)
- Magazine – “Shot By Both Sides” from Real Life (1978)
- Chelsea – “I’m On Fire” from Chelsea (1979)
- The Stranglers – “Dead Loss Angeles” from The Raven (1979)
- GG Allin – “One Man Army” from Always Was, Is, And Always Shall Be (1980)
- Zounds – “Can’t Cheat Karma” from Curse Of The Zounds (1980)
- Soggy – “Waiting For The War” from Soggy (1981)
- The Cheifs – “Liberty” from Holly-West Crisis (1981)
